About The Record:

Just the Way You Like It, is the fifth album released by the R&B band The S.O.S. on the Tabu label in August 1984. It was produced mostly by Jimmy Jam and Terry Lewis with additional production from the band themselves. The album peaked at No. 6 on the R&B albums chart. It also reached No. 60 on the Billboard 200. The title track reached the Billboard R&B Top Ten, peaking at No. 6. The single also peaked at No. 64 on the Billboard Hot 100 and No. 32 on the UK Singles Chart. Two following singles, No One's Gonna Love You and Weekend Girl, also charted on the R&B chart, reaching No. 15 and No. 40 respectively. The fourth and final single released, Break Up, failed to chart.
